**Q: Why does the Feedproof validator flag my podcast feed as invalid when other tools accept it?** Feedproof applies stricter checks than most public validators: it enforces episode GUID uniqueness, requires explicit enclosure lengths, and rejects mixed date formats within a feed. These rules exist because the Castbloom ingest pipeline downstream cannot tolerate ambiguity. Before filing a bug, confirm your feed against the full rule list, which we maintain on the internal reference page.

runbook for yafop-kafof: https://confluence.tolvaqsys.internal/browse/browse/display/pages/2994

Rough math for the Duskline backfill scheduler: each nightly run touches about forty tenant shards, and the Brambleport warehouse tops out around six concurrent writers before lock waits spike. So we cap parallelism well under that and let the queue drain slow. Should finish by 05:00 with headroom. Here's the knob set I'm proposing for the first rollout.

constants for yaduf-fahag:
BUDGETS = {
    "kelix": 528,
    "briwyn": 734,
}

**Handover Note — Headcount FY Next**

Torsten to Amelia, for board reference. Plan assumes 14 net new hires: eight in Brightmoor engineering, four in Lowfield support, two in finance. Backfills for the Orvex team are already budgeted. Contractor conversions pause until Q2 pending the margin review. Amelia inherits two open director searches; both shortlists are in the Hollis drive. The board should treat the figure below as the binding constraint.

internal memo for bawep-haweg: Zorvanox Systems is in early talks to buy Weniusek Systems for about $23.3 million. The Ralax launch date is October 4, and nothing goes to the press before then.